short-form bio
The Stinkfoot Orchestra is a 14-piece tribute to Frank Zappa from San Jose, CA which is fronted by Zappa alumni (alternately, Napoleon Murphy Brock, Ray White and Ike Willis). Boasting a 6-piece horn section, tuned percussion and 5 vocalists, SFO delivers the intricacies and eccentricities of Frank’s music with power and precision – all the while remaining true to the Maestro’s sardonic wit and proclivity to bring comedic entertainment value to the stage with every performance. Despite their relatively short existence (the band played their first show in the fall of 2021), the ensemble has managed to garner world-wide attention and has been touring up and down the West Coast building a faithful following since the summer of 2022. With an ever-expanding repertoire and burgeoning fan base, 2025 sees the band reaching out to new markets in the western region of the U.S.
